*Sometime later...*
Underneath the light of the full moon, torches in hand to see through the darkness of the night were two armoured men.
They seemed to be taking things slowly, carefully looking where ever they could as they traversed through the grass, nothing but the sound of the cold win, crickets and their own footsteps entering their ears as they began whispering in a low voice.
"Henlo… This is so weird… All of those broken trees are not normal… Where did all of the beasts go? Wasn't this forest full of them? I've barely seen any. Hell, I've barely heard even a sound…"
"Well, there was an attack on a city near here not too long ago, I wouldn't be surprised if the beasts ran away or are in hiding,"
"But, wouldn't we have seen them on the way? They must have gone somewhere, right?"
"Eh, doesn't really matter. This just makes it easier for us, they were never even our objective anyways. Remember, we are only here for the forest guardian; no way he would ever leave this forest for some attackers,"
"Yeah, I guess… But, it's still pretty off…"
"*sigh* just shut up and follow me, there's a cave up ahead, from the look of it, I have a feeling this might be where he's at. If you're acting like this, why did you take up this job knowing all the dangers?"
"I'm just a simple magic caster in need of some money. I've been in debt for a long time now due to magic academy. For the difficulty, this was the best paying job I've seen at the guild in a very long time, so, I decided to take it with a team. Other than money, why are you doing this? Fame? Recognition? Power?"
Henlo suddenly stopped and once again took a deep breath before he continued forward, leading the way towards the dark cave.
"That's where you and I differ. Your motivations are shallow and selfish, mine go much deeper. My daughter has been really sick for the past month… Her mother already passed away due to that same sickness and it was all because I wasn't able to secure money for a healer… Curse those damn temples and their unreasonable prices!"
"..."
"You know, I have a few healing spells in my arsenal, I might be able to do something to help…"
"Idiot! First, that would be highly illegal. And, second, If it were that simple I wouldn't be this desperate! This isn't like a mere scratch or sickness! This is an expensive treatment that might need some offerings!"

"Wow… I'm sorry man, I'm just trying to help…"
Henlo once again took a deep breath and rubbed his fingers on his temples.
"Yeah, I get that. Thanks for the offer, I didn't mean to snap like that."
"It's okay, I can only imagine how stressful this must all be on you…"
"Yeah…" He looked down with a sad gaze before looking back up once again, peering straight into the dark abyss-like cave.
"Okay, remember, we're only here to scout… The bear might well be in there probably sleeping so lower the brightness of your torch. Keep your guard up and expect the unexpected. Once we confirm the bear's location, we need to quickly get out of here and report to the leader. I don't want to hear a single peep from you okay?"
"Yeah… I know, you don't have to tell me… [ Dampen ]" The man held his staff with more confidence than ever before, casting a spell that reduced the sound of footsteps.
"Good… Now follow me,"
The cave was extremely big and rather damp, a testament to the bear's might and size, yet that did not deter them at all.
Carefully, they walked in the dark brown cave, making sure to stay as quiet as possible by avoiding certain terrain, and especially puddles. Their entire focus was on the path ahead and on their task at hand, they even managed to filter out the sound of their own heavily beating heart. The cave felt endless, like it spanned forever yet that was simply all in their mind. It had not even been a minute since they had entered.
That was when a massive drop of water splashed on the man's face who was trailing behind, which startled him enough to snap out of focus and look up.
That was when he saw it… Something he had only seen in his nightmares…
A pair of glowing, blood-red eyes piercing through the dark and staring into his very being like a predator ready to pounce.
His eyes immediately became shaky and his legs and bladder began to fail him.
"Ah-ah… DIE! … AAAHHHHHHHH!!"
Henlo suddenly heard an ear-piercing cry enter his ears and echo throughout the entire cave.
"IDIOT! WHAT THE HELL WAS THAT!? I TOLD YOU T-" His words were cut off short as he turned around to a horrible sight… A sight that filled him with more dread than he could ever remember, as his heart immediately sank down to his stomach.

There, he saw the corpse of his ally, his body slightly dried up, a puddle of blood underneath him extending up to his lifeless eyes and neck that had a clear bite mark. At a simple glance, he knew what it was, but by that time, it was far too late… his slight hesitation and unexpected shock led to his inevitable demise.
*Sqrinsh*
Abruptly, a sudden pain emerged from his stomach, a numb feeling that only sunk in once he looked down to see a bloody blade thrust right through him.
"V-vampire…"
The blade felt like it was stuck in his abdomen forever, the pain was absolutely unbelievable. Yet, he still refused to give up after he had gotten this far. If he did, what kind of father would he be?
[Ki Arts: Sunlight Slash!]
With all the energy he could muster, he pulled out his sword from its scabbard and it immediately lit up in a flame-like light.
"NOW YOU DIE MONSTER!" He yelled a demonic shriek of anger and determination before his happiness was immediately crushed by another, even brighter light.
Ahead of him emerged a small, flying and glowing figure that exploded into a massive blast of light right in front of his eyes, essentially blinding him.
"AHHHHH! MY EYES!!" He yelled out in agony, his hands tightly holding his burning eyes as he threw up buckets of blood on the ground from the sword still stuck in his stomach.
"That was some move you got there… It's quite interesting indeed… I've never seen anything like it... Care to explain it to me? What was it?" The vampire finally spoke, his voice as cold and distant as ever as he pulled his blade out of his opponent's body, watching as he dropped to the ground screaming in agony, heavily breathing.
"You monster! *Cough* Stay away from me! Stay away!"
"Hmm? Where did all of that confidence go? What's going on?"
"If you have any shred of humanity left in you p-please let me go… I promise to never do this again… I have a family waiting for me at home… My daughter needs me…"
"Hmmm?" The vampire seemed quite perplexed. "That's quite shameless of you… I'm not sure you understand what's happening… You were the ones that walked into my domain uninvited are you not? If I were the one in your position, would you have let me go if I begged and pleaded? Would you have turned a blind eye and looked the other way? I don't think so… You would have captured me alive or sold me for a bargain all to save your precious little daughter, am I wrong? If so, then please enlighten me... Who here is the real monster?"
That was when Henlo truly broke, as he began to cry tears of blood and softly laugh at himself.
"Hey! Don't cry! At least you're being honest with me. Look on the bright side. I left you alive because I knew you would be useful to me unlike that sorry dead corpse in the back. I'll cut you a deal! You work with me for a bit, and I'll let you go free! What do you say?"
"Heh heh heh… Liar… You're lying… I know a lie when I hear one… I won't tell you shit! I know I'm dead, but I won't sell out everyone else along with me!"
"Hmmm, so be it. I honestly expected that answer. People in this world truly are built different. But, that still doesn't change the outcome… Luck!"
"Yes my lord?"
"Can you heal his eyes for me?"
"Yes! Certainly!"
That was when Henlo experienced the only sort of relief he felt for seemingly the longest time. Shards and sprinkles of pure bliss fell on his face and completely healed his previously blinded eyes, allowing him to see once more. But, when he instinctively opened them, he wished he had still been blinded…
There, for the first time, he saw the vampire's shining, fierce red eyes that stared deep into his soul with a brilliant and deadly glint. It was like true horror incarnate, yet he could not help but feel oddly lost in their eternal abyss with trembling eyes.
"So, care to tell me all you know and cooperate old friend?" He spoke with an odd smile that was seen from Luck's ambient light.
"Yeah, that won't be really a problem, what do you need to know and want me to do? *cough* *cough* But first, I might need some healing…"
The vampire's smile grew even wider seeing what just transpired in front of him.
"That would be no problem… Friend…"
